Transaction b661defe041baea3229c8af6fa29d3feff8c618d4cc6ed800c1c2cfda321e354
1 Input
1 Output
-
b661defe041baea3229c8af6fa29d3feff8c618d4cc6ed800c1c2cfda321e354:0
- value
- 597363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db9a89129f6324fa4606711fa772d06a7ec58e86 OP_EQUAL
- address
- 3MiB2s8xu4YFPAh7is81J5brEVWPAhkHpK